Skorj Gold Star Critiquer/Silver Workshop Editor [C: 399 W: 12 N: 1] (581) [2003-11-17 06:57:06] [4]
Slightly tighter crop to eliminate the beam/space conflict at the top of the frame. Loosing a little more of his head does not really matter as we're missing the top anyway.

Cropped frame left to cut a little more of the detracting pipe work.

A few points of contrast to increase the color impact that was otherwise a little flat.

Slight USM to pop the edges a little.
